INSTRUCTIONS:
1st Step
Haat the olive oil in a large saucepan by heating it over a medium flame. After approximately 3-4 minutes of cooking time, add the finely chopped onion and cook until it gets translucent. When the onion is translucent, add the garlic and cook for an additional minute.
2nd Step
In a saucepan, combine the crushed tomatoes with the diced tomatoes and their liquids. Mix in the dry herbs (basil and oregano) and salt and pepper to taste.
3rd Step
Add a spoonful of sugar if the sauce is too acidic for your liking. Simmer the sauce over low heat for 20 to 30 minutes, stirring periodically. This will give the sauce time to thicken and the flavors time to combine.
4th Step
While the sauce is reducing, start boiling water for the pasta in a big pot. Pasta should be cooked in boiling water for 8 to 10 minutes, or until al dente, per package directions. Once the pasta is done cooking, drain it and leave it aside.
